Domperidone (30mg) + Pantoprazole (40mg)
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et is a prescription medicine used to treat gastroesophageal reflux disease (Acid reflux), dyspepsia (indigestion), and gastritis.

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et is a combination of two medicines: Domperidone and Pantoprazole. It helps treat the conditions by reducing the amount of acid in the stomach thereby relieving symptoms of acidity such as heartburn, stomach pain, or irritation.
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et is to be taken empty stomach.
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et is a combination of two medicines: Domperidone and Pantoprazole. Domperidone is a prokinetic which works on the upper digestive tract to increase the movement of the stomach and intestines allowing the food to move more easily through the stomach. Pantoprazole is a proton pump inhibitor (PPI) which works by reducing the amount of acid in the stomach which helps in the relief of acid-related indigestion and heartburn.
Take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et one hour before the meal preferably in the morning Inform your doctor if you get watery diarrhea, fever or stomach pain that does not go away Inform your doctor if you do not feel better after taking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et for 14 days Long-term use of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et can cause weak bones and a deficiency of minerals such as magnesium. Take adequate dietary intake of calcium and magnesium or their supplements as prescribed by your doctor Incorporate the following lifestyle changes in order to prevent acidity and heartburn: Make sure you eat regular meals and drink plenty of water, Avoid spicy and fatty fried food, Lose weight if you are obese, If you are a smoker consider giving up, Don't drink too much alcohol, Do not go to bed immediately after taking a meal
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et is a combination medication containing Domperidone and Pantoprazole. It's used to treat heartburn, acid reflux (GERD), and stomach ulcers. Domperidone helps control vomiting by facilitating the movement of the stomach and intestines.
Panril-DSR 30mg/40mg Tablet is generally safe for most patients. However, some individuals may experience common side effects like diarrhea, abdominal pain, gas, dry mouth, dizziness, or headache. If any persistent problems occur during treatment, consult your doctor.
This medication is not recommended for patients with a known hypersensitivity to pantoprazole or domperidone, or any other inactive ingredients. Caution is advised in patients with pre-existing kidney or liver disease.
